摘要

针对逆变器并联系统中的零序环流问题,提出一种基于空间矢量脉宽调制(SVPWM)的零序环流抑制算法.在引入虚拟阻抗后,动态调节SVPWM中零矢量的作用时间,达到环流抑制的目的.搭建逆变器并联系统的Simulink仿真模型,验证基于SVPWM的零序环流抑制算法.结果表明,在输出滤波电感不同的条件下,零序环流峰值从±4A逐渐减小至 0左右.

Abstract

Aiming at the problem of zero-sequence circulation in the inverter parallel system,a zero-sequence circulation suppression algorithm based on space vector pulse width modulation(SVPWM)was proposed.After the virtual impedance is introduced,the action time of the zero vector in the SVPWM is dynamically adjusted to achieve the purpose of circulation suppression.A Simulink simulation model of the inverter parallel system was built to verify the zero-sequence circulation suppression algorithm based on SVPWM.The results show that the peak value of zero-sequence circulation gradually decreases from±4 A to about 0 under the condition of different output filter inductances.
